As a DBA student, you will master the existing body of knowledge in your field, and develop new knowledge through original, independent, and valuable research. Your initial focus is on research content and methodology. As you progress, the emphasis shifts toward applied research courses and projects that address issues confronting contemporary business leaders. This is a highly personalized program where you work closely with a faculty mentor. Your mentor will advise you on your research, and guide you all the way through your dissertation. Together you will develop and publish meaningful research that addresses contemporary business problems that are relevant and valuable to your career.
PROGRAM FUNDAMENTALS 3-year, executive format 10 on-campus residencies per year over 3-day weekends Cohort program allows students to work closely with faculty and fellow students Years 1 and 2: Coursework focusing on core and applied research Year 3: Dissertation and candidacy

S E L E C T D B A FA C U LT Y FRANZ KELLERMANNS: DBA Program Director, Professor and Addison H. & Gertrude C. Reese Endowed Chair Degree: Ph.D., University of Connecticut Research and Expertise: International business, strategy process, entrepreneurship with a focus on family business Published: Organization Science, Journal of Management, Journal of Management Studies, Journal of Organizational Behavior, Journal of Business Venturing, Entrepreneurship Theory and Practice
SUNIL EREVELLES: Chair, Department of Marketing Degree: Ph.D., The Ohio State University Research and Expertise: Marketing strategy, consumer behavior, brand management, internet marketing Published: Journal of Consumer Research, Journal of Marketing Management, the Journal of Database Marketing, Journal of the Academy of Marketing Science
XIULI HE: Associate Professor of Operations Management Degree: Ph.D., University of Texas at Austin Research and Expertise: Supply chain management, operations management, OM-marketing interfaces Published: Production and Operations Management, European Journal of Operational Research, Operations Research Letters, Journal of Optimization Theory and Applications, Journal of Systems Science and Systems Engineering
RAM KUMAR: Professor of Management Information Systems Degree: Ph.D., University of Maryland Research and Expertise: Technology and innovation management and selection, knowledge management and business analytics, e-business, project management Published: Journal of Management Information Systems, International Journal of Production Research, Information & Management, Communications of the ACM, IEEE Transactions on Engineering Management, European Journal of Information Systems
STEVEN G. ROGELBERG: Chancellor’s Professor and Professor of Management Degree: Ph.D., University of Connecticut Research and Expertise: Leadership effectiveness and development, team effectiveness and innovation, employee health and well-being, employee engagement Published: Journal of Management, Journal of Business and Psychology, Human Resources Management, Journal of Applied Psychology, MIT Sloan Management Review Featured: CBS, NPR, National Geographic, Financial Times, Chicago Tribune, LA Times, Wall Street Journal, Washington Post
LINYUN YANG: Assistant Professor of Marketing Degree: Ph.D., Duke University Research and Expertise: Stereotypes, social cognition, brands as social entities, consumer behavior, international marketing, marketing strategy Published: International Journal of Research in Marketing, Journal of Consumer Research, Journal of Personal Selling and Sales Management
